Philippines Medicine Course Overview
The Philippines medicine course is a popular choice among international students, especially Indian aspirants, due to its globally recognized medical education system and affordable fee structure. Medical universities in the Philippines follow an American-based curriculum, with English as the medium of instruction, making it easier for students to adapt and excel academically. The course structure focuses on strong theoretical foundations, early clinical exposure, and hands-on training in modern hospitals.
Students pursuing a medicine course in the Philippines benefit from experienced faculty, advanced laboratories, and international exposure. The curriculum emphasizes problem-based learning and practical skills, preparing graduates to meet global medical standards. After completing the course, students are eligible to appear for licensing exams such as FMGE/NExT, USMLE, and other international medical exams.
Eligibility, Duration, and Career Opportunities
The Philippines medicine course typically includes a pre-medical program followed by a Doctor of Medicine (MD) degree, with a total duration of around 5.5 to 6 years, including internship. Admission requirements are straightforward, with NEET qualification being mandatory for Indian students, along with basic academic eligibility in science subjects.
Graduates of the Philippines medicine course have diverse career opportunities, including medical practice in India after clearing licensing exams, higher studies abroad, or clinical practice in countries like the USA, UK, and Australia.
